Rukh
Posts: 637
Location: Brisbane, Queensland
People used to form raids for UBRS because UBRS was "serious business" back then and people would take the maximum at the time of 15 people to raid it.

That said, LBRS and UBRS are all technically part of the same instance and it's a "normal" instance in the sense that you don't need to be part of a raid group to zone in. The UBRS part of the instance however was tuned for a raid group and the quests in it were raid quests (i.e. quests able to be completed as part of a raid group).

Nowadays of course you don't need more than 5 people to do UBRS (and I believe it's been soloed except for clicking on stuff etc. where needed) and so there's no benefit to converting to a raid group except that if you convert to a raid group you can give everyone an assist so they can help mark targets etc.
